Attorney John Deaton of Swansea cruised to victory in the Massachusetts Republican primary for U.S. Senate on Tuesday.
Deaton had 64.6 percent of the vote with 92 percent of the vote counted, according to the Associated Press. This gave him a substantial lead over Robert Antonellis of Somerville (26.2 percent) and Quincy City Council president Ian Cain.
